以上配置简单说明: 该配置是一个eureka客户端的配置,并且该客户端使用了ribbon。 以上配置标记了该服务在注册中心的region 以上配置标记了该服务在注册中心的zone 至此,区域亲和必要的配置就完毕了。 关于region和zone是什么,大家无需关心,只要知道一个region和zone是 ...
分类:
其他好文 时间:
2018-01-17 16:45:52
阅读次数:
274
spring-cloud调用服务有两种方式,一种是Ribbon+RestTemplate, 另外一种是Feign。Ribbon是一个基于HTTP和TCP客户端的负载均衡器,其实feign也使用了ribbon, 只要使用@FeignClient时,ribbon就会自动使用。 一、Ribbon 1.1新 ...
分类:
编程语言 时间:
2018-01-16 00:37:52
阅读次数:
649
小弟最近在学习VS2010中Ribbon界面的介绍,相比与C#的界面设计的强大,C++的界面实在太难做了,但没办法,项目需求,又不得不做,遍查网络上的资料,发现有用的基本上就是MSDN的帮助,又是全英文的,只有硬着头皮看,在这里记录一下自己的学习流程,翻译一些MSDN的文档,与大家分享一下,关于界面 ...
分类:
其他好文 时间:
2018-01-13 14:23:37
阅读次数:
183
最近在工作中,遇到了需要将软件从中文转成英文的问题。通常来说,MFC界面上的控件均可以用SetWindowText来解决。但对于Ribbon,往往不怎么好使。也是从网上找了很多资料,最终总结如下。 先上效果图 中文版: 英文版: 如图中,我的界面包括了Ribbon界面中的三种控件,Panel,But ...
分类:
编程语言 时间:
2017-12-27 17:55:40
阅读次数:
259
IRule 负载均衡器用来选择服务器的规则。 通过BaseLoadBalancer的setRule或构造函数来为BaseLoadBalancer添加IRule ribbon提供了部分路由规则。 RandomRule 生成一个随机数,从负载均衡器中选取一个服务器。 RoundRobinRule 轮询从 ...
分类:
编程语言 时间:
2017-12-19 01:21:23
阅读次数:
216
ServerListUpdater 动态更新ServerListUpdater的执行策略。核心方法是start,updateAction参数是更新的具体方法。 PollingServerListUpdater 是ServerListUpdater的一个实现类,内部使用ScheduledThreadP ...
分类:
其他好文 时间:
2017-12-15 16:57:07
阅读次数:
176
在前面随笔 Spring Cloud 之 Ribbon 的ribbon工程基础上进行改造 1.pom.xml 加入依赖 即pom.xml为 2.application.yml文件配置不变 3.启动类加入@EnableCircuitBreaker注解开启Hystrix 4.新建HelloService ...
分类:
编程语言 时间:
2017-12-11 14:01:31
阅读次数:
235
纹波星(stripe) 【题目描述】 Kirby最近要去Ripple Star拜访Ribbon。但是他觉得空手去不太好,所以他决定带一点小礼物。 Kirby有n种颜色的缎带,每种颜色的缎带有ai条,Kirby希望用上所有的缎带来接成一长条来送给Ribbon。为了美观,长条中相邻的两段的颜色不能相同。 ...
分类:
其他好文 时间:
2017-12-09 15:57:49
阅读次数:
160
对于任何一个高可用高负载的系统来说,负载均衡是一个必不可少的名称。在大型分布式计算体系中,某个服务在单例的情况下,很难应对各种突发情况。因此,负载均衡是为了让系统在性能出现瓶颈或者其中一些出现状态下可以进行分发业务量的解决方案。在SpringCloud 体系当中,加入了Netflix公司的很多优秀产 ...
分类:
编程语言 时间:
2017-12-09 13:04:13
阅读次数:
183
IPingStrategy IPingStrategy用来探测注册在BaseLoadBalancer中的server的存活情况。 BaseLoadBalancer实现了一个默认的序列化执行的实现类,我们也可以实现自己的并发策略。 IPing ping服务器的实现接口,定义ping的接口 在构造Bas ...
分类:
其他好文 时间:
2017-12-06 22:05:42
阅读次数:
173